Aldo didn’t watch McGregor’s fight, open to fighting him in Ireland
Jose Aldo knows he’ll be fighting Conor McGregor next, but didn’t even bother to watch his fight at UFC 189, and said he is coming for him:

“It would be great, I don’t see any problem with that, [fighting in Ireland]” Aldo said. “They can say whatever they want. If they don’t say it in Portuguese, I won’t understand a word so I don’t care. I’m anxious to fight already.”
“Get ready, I’m coming,” Aldo tells McGregor. “He can say whatever he wants, but his weapons are nowhere near what I’m showing him.”
